Sex, Race and the Sovereignty of God
Can we trust God in adversity to be for us and not against us? “The Lord has afflicted me,” says Naomi in the opening chapter of the narrative. The Book of Ruth is a literary masterpiece and a love story that addresses those who suffer loss and live on society’s margins; its main characters are women spanning generational differences. Using this book by John Piper, recently re-published as Sex, Race, and the Sovereignty of God, let’s gather to discuss and learn how God unfolds his saving power, and gracious purposes.

Making Sense of God
Tim Keller compares our secular culture and Christianity in “Making Sense of God,”shining a light on the profound value and importance of Christianity in our lives. He also explores the secular culture, hopefully helping us gain a better understanding of the secular mindset enabling us to have more engaging and attractive conversations about our Christian faith with our skeptic friends and family.
